Can I use any wine for cooking?

You can use wine for cooking. It adds depth and complexity to sauces, braises, and stews. Some wines are better for cooking than others. Dry red wines like Cabernet Sauvignon, Merlot, and Pinot Noir are good for beef, lamb, and pork. White wines like Sauvignon Blanc and Chardonnay are good for chicken, fish, and seafood. Sweet wines like Riesling and Moscato are good for desserts. You can also use fortified wines like Port and Sherry in cooking. It is important to choose a wine that you would enjoy drinking because the flavor of the wine will be enhanced in the dish. You can also use a wine that is affordable because you will be using it in the dish and not drinking it on its own. You can use a small amount of wine in a recipe or you can use a large amount. Just remember to taste the dish as you go and add more wine if needed. It is important to let the wine reduce down before adding it to the dish. This will help to concentrate the flavors and make the sauce more flavorful. It is also important to deglaze the pan after cooking the meat. This will help to loosen up any browned bits from the bottom of the pan and add even more flavor to the sauce.
